Форум программистов, компьютерный форум, киберфорум
Turbo Pascal
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
 
Рейтинг 4.63/8: Рейтинг темы: голосов - 8, средняя оценка - 4.63
5 / 5 / 1
Регистрация: 15.04.2011
Сообщений: 274

Заменить к-й элемент

19.04.2011, 20:59. Показов 1638. Ответов 25
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
В существующем типизированом файле, элементами которого являются числа. Изменить на заданое число: к-й элемент.
0
Programming
Эксперт
39485 / 9562 / 3019
Регистрация: 12.04.2006
Сообщений: 41,671
Блог
19.04.2011, 20:59
Ответы с готовыми решениями:

В массиве А каждый элемент заменить на ближайший элемент, если он больше, если нет, то заменить на нуль
В массиве А каждый элемент заменить на ближайший элемент, если он больше, если нет, то заменить на нуль.... Добавлено через 23 часа 11...

Определить минимальный элемент, его номер в массиве, заменить этот элемент элемент числом 1000
1. Задать массив А с помощью генератора случайных чисел положительными и отрицательными числами. Определить минимальный элемент, его номер...

В каждой строке матрицы max элемент заменить на 1, а min заменить на 0
Матрица F в каждой строке Max элемент заменить 1, а min заменить 0.

25
 Аватар для SuPeR XaKer
2857 / 1986 / 788
Регистрация: 23.09.2010
Сообщений: 4,875
19.04.2011, 23:29
Студворк — интернет-сервис помощи студентам
Та ну ё маё=(
теперь пишет ошибка записи на диск

Не по теме:

Индус?И это про чеё код вообще?


assign(f,'D:\1.txt'); //свой путь пропиши
это у меня D а у тебя я там фик его знает...
1
5 / 5 / 1
Регистрация: 15.04.2011
Сообщений: 274
19.04.2011, 23:29  [ТС]
Katenkka,Пасиб большое,но вторая прога попроще,а Тебе спасба=)
Там просто немножко легче
0
30 / 30 / 13
Регистрация: 04.04.2011
Сообщений: 86
19.04.2011, 23:30
может быть) пожалуйста))
1
5 / 5 / 1
Регистрация: 15.04.2011
Сообщений: 274
20.04.2011, 00:13  [ТС]
Pascal
1
2
3
4
5
6
7
8
if not(k in [0..i-1]) then write('Не верно ввели индекс!Повторите ввод.')
 until k in [0..i-1];
 reset(f);
 seek(f,k);
 write(f,n);
 close(f);
 writeln('Файл после замены: ');
 reset(f);
перед
Pascal
1
 write(f,n);
ошибка записи на диск

Добавлено через 40 минут
После
Pascal
1
reset(f);
поставил
Pascal
1
rewrite(f)
вродь все пашет,оно заменяет к-й элемент,но все числа что стоят до него становятся 0...
0
 Аватар для SuPeR XaKer
2857 / 1986 / 788
Регистрация: 23.09.2010
Сообщений: 4,875
20.04.2011, 11:17
Fobos1994
Вы работает в SchoolPak'e видно это его глюк.На обычном TP 7.1 всё работает.
Скачал здесь Скачать Паскаль
TP_ru-board.RAR - Версия Turbo Pascal 7.1 от Ru-Board (добавлены некоторые модули из Borland Pascal, русская справка.)
И эмульнул тем же dosbox'oм.Так что если у вас на учёбе не SchoolPak то всё будет работать прекрасно.
1
5 / 5 / 1
Регистрация: 15.04.2011
Сообщений: 274
20.04.2011, 18:06  [ТС]
Ну мб,спасибо большое
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
inter-admin
Эксперт
29715 / 6470 / 2152
Регистрация: 06.03.2009
Сообщений: 28,500
Блог
20.04.2011, 18:06
Помогаю со студенческими работами здесь

В массиве каждый элемент заменить суммой всех предыдущих элементов, первый заменить на 0
помогите пожалуйста! Например, в массиве 5 чисел: 1,2,3,4,5 Они должны заменяться таким образом: A =4+3+2+1=10, и т.д. а первое заменяем...

Если это сумма превышает 100, то в массиве первый по счету нулевой элемент заменить на сумму, иначе его заменить на -6
Дан массив C. Найти и вывести сумму положительных элементов в массиве. Если это сумма превышает 100, то в массиве первый по счету нулевой...

В двух массивах заменить каждый четный элемент на первый элемент массива
В двух массивах А(30) и В(11) заменить каждый четный элемент на первый элемент массива. Вывести содержимое начальных и получившихся...

Заменить последний положительный элемент, больший 3, на удвоенный второй элемент массива
Ребята выручайте дотянул до последнего :( дан массив целых чисел, состоящий из 30 элементов. Заменить последний положительный элемент,...

Заменить нулевой элемент элемент каждой строки максимальным по модулю элементом
Заменить нулевой элемент элемент каждой строки максимальным по модулю элементом вот что у меня получилось, но прога не выполняется ...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
26
Ответ Создать тему
Новые блоги и статьи
Модель заражения группы наркоманов
alhaos 17.04.2026
Условия задачи сформулированы тут Суть: - Группа наркоманов из 10 человек. - Только один инфицирован ВИЧ. - Колются одной иглой. - Колются раз в день. - Колются последовательно через. . .
Мысли в слух. Про "навсегда".
kumehtar 16.04.2026
Подумалось тут, что наверное очень глупо использовать во всяких своих установках понятие "навсегда". Это очень сильное понятие, и я только начинаю понимать край его смысла, не смотря на то что давно. . .
My Business CRM
MaGz GoLd 16.04.2026
Всем привет, недавно возникла потребность создать CRM, для личных нужд. Собственно программа предоставляет из себя базу данных клиентов, в которой можно фиксировать звонки, стадии сделки, а также. . .
Знаешь почему 90% людей редко бывают счастливыми?
kumehtar 14.04.2026
Потому что они ждут. Ждут выходных, ждут отпуска, ждут удачного момента. . . а удачный момент так и не приходит.
Фиксация колонок в отчете СКД
Maks 14.04.2026
Фиксация колонок в СКД отчета типа Таблица. Задача: зафиксировать три левых колонки в отчете. Процедура ПриКомпоновкеРезультата(ДокументРезультат, ДанныеРасшифровки, СтандартнаяОбработка) / / . . .
Настройки VS Code
Loafer 13.04.2026
{ "cmake. configureOnOpen": false, "diffEditor. ignoreTrimWhitespace": true, "editor. guides. bracketPairs": "active", "extensions. ignoreRecommendations": true, . . .
Оптимизация кода на разграничение прав доступа к элементам формы
Maks 13.04.2026
Алгоритм из решения ниже реализован на нетиповом документе, разработанного в конфигурации КА2. Задачи, как таковой, поставлено не было, проделанное ниже исключительно моя инициатива. Было так:. . .
Контроль заполнения и очистка дат в зависимости от значения перечислений
Maks 12.04.2026
Алгоритм из решения ниже реализован на примере нетипового документа "ПланированиеПерсонала", разработанного в конфигурации КА2. Задача: реализовать контроль корректности заполнения дат назначения. .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ru